Description

Encloses a letter from the brother of Mr Dampier with a cure for the bite of a mad dog
No letter attached

  • Early Letters

    Dates: 1613-1740

    The archival collection known as 'Early Letters' is composed of original manuscript letters sent to, or collected by, the Royal Society from English and foreign correspondents.
